Summary

Tarleton State head coach Todd Whitten reflects on his path to sobriety and career revival during an interview. Once battling alcoholism, Whitten credits athletic director Lonn Reisman with providing him a second chance. Since returning to Tarleton State in 2015, Whitten has led the program to success, winning significant titles and improving its performance in college football. Five years of sobriety culminated in a poignant moment when Whitten presented Reisman with his sobriety chip, expressing gratitude for his support.
